We went in Dec 07 and had a wonderful meal!
Appys were french onion soup- yum! lobster bisque was a little thin, and DH loved his escargot.
DH, Dad & Stepmom all had the beef tenderloin; it was cooked perfectly for each of them and they all really enjoyed it. DD had the braised short ribs and devoured them and is still craving the green beans they served (believe me, she does not veggies, ever), DS had the kids hamburger and I had (what I still think was the best meal
) the black tiger shrimp & scallops
Desserts were wonderful, we all enjoyed them very much.
Service was good, a little slow but not bad. Our waitress loved that DS (10 at the time) tried to speak to her in French
All in all, it's a restaurant that we plan to go back to
